Factors Affecting content writing Services Pricing

1. Writer’s Experience and Expertise

The experience and expertise of the writer play a vital role in determining the cost of content writing services. A highly skilled and experienced writer with a proven track record of delivering exceptional content will understandably command higher rates compared to an inexperienced writer. The level of expertise required for the specific project, such as technical writing or industry-specific knowledge, will also impact the pricing.

2. Type of content

Not all content is created equal. Different types of content have varying complexities and require different skill sets. For instance, web copywriting, which involves crafting persuasive content for websites, typically commands higher rates due to its impact on conversions. On the other hand, blog posts or social media updates, while still important, may have a more flexible pricing structure.

3. Word Count

The length of the content, expressed in the number of words, is a significant factor in pricing. Longer pieces requiring extensive research and in-depth analysis will understandably cost more than shorter articles. content writing services often categorize their pricing based on word count brackets, offering packages for various article lengths.

4. Research and Extensive Knowledge

content that requires thorough research, authoritative references, and interviews with subject matter experts will likely result in higher costs. Time-intensive projects that demand extensive knowledge and exploration of complex topics often require additional resources and expertise, impacting the pricing structure.

5. Turnaround Time

The urgency of the project is another crucial factor. If clients require a fast turnaround time, content writing services may need to allocate additional resources and manpower to meet the deadline. Such expedited services generally come with a premium price.

6. SEO Optimization

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is an integral part of digital content, and writers who possess the skills to incorporate SEO techniques into their writing may charge higher rates. SEO-friendly content requires an understanding of keyword research, meta tags, and other optimization practices, making IT a specialized skill set that influences pricing.

7. Revisions and Editing

Revisions and editing rounds often account for additional costs. Most content writing services include a certain number of revisions in their pricing packages, but extensive amendments or multiple rounds of edits may incur extra charges. Clear communication regarding revision policies can help prevent any surprises.

2. Are revisions included in content writing service packages?

Most content writing service providers include a certain number of revisions in their packages. However, extensive amendments or multiple rounds of edits may incur additional costs. IT is important to clarify the revision policies with the service provider before initiating the project.

3. How can one ensure the quality of content writing services?

To ensure the quality of content writing services, businesses should consider the writer’s experience, expertise, and portfolio. Requesting writing samples or conducting a trial project can help assess the writer’s skills and suitability for the specific project. Additionally, seeking recommendations or reading client reviews can provide valuable insights into the service provider’s quality of work.
